Thunderbirds pull away late to defeat Tigers

Posted

The Tumwater and Centralia softball teams were scoreless through four innings at Fort Borst Park on Tuesday, but the T-Birds pulled away in the late innings and went on to claim a 6-0 victory.

Ella Ferguson and Hollynn Wakefield were locked in a pitcher’s duel early, and Tumwater finally opened the scoring in the fourth on an RBI single from Chloe Foos.

Ferguson helped herself with an RBI double later in the inning, and Jamie Haase hit a sacrifice fly to make it 3-0. 

As the T-Birds tacked on some insurance in the sixth and seventh, Ferguson continued to dominate in the circle. She finished off the shutout in the seventh, ending up with five strikeouts and just two walks in the complete-game effort.

She also finished with two hits at the plate, as did Zoe Fields, and Marissa La Praim finished 3 for 4. La Praim and Fields both drove in a run, as did Sarah Stevens.

Mackenzie Erickson and Chloe Bonomi both logged two hits, but the rest of the Centralia lineup combined to go 3 for 22.

Wakefield ended up pitching into the sixth before giving way to McKenna Smith, who pitched the final inning and two-thirds.

It’s a quick turnaround for both teams, as Centralia (4-3, 2-2 2A EvCo) will head to Shelton and Tumwater (5-1, 3-0 2A EvCo) will return home to host Aberdeen on Wednesday.
